About This Program
Programme overview Detective Inspector Gamble leads a tightly‑run unit of the Fraudulent Crimes Squad at New Scotland Yard, and the new series follows their relentless pursuit of sophisticated fraudsters across the United Kingdom. The programme blends the procedural tension of a drama with the factual rigour of a documentary, delivering a compelling narrative that spans each episode of the series. UK viewers will find full details of high‑profile cases, from elaborate investment scams to digital identity theft, presented with the crisp visual style expected of contemporary British TV. What to expect from the content Each episode is structured around a single investigation, allowing an in‑depth review of the tactics used by both the criminals and the investigators. Viewers can anticipate a balanced mix of interview footage, on‑the‑ground surveillance, and courtroom drama, all narrated with the measured tone of a seasoned detective.
